Hi my name's Alex and I'm hoping someone can help me with some advice.

I am planning to start a business that runs Daily Fantasy Sports Contests. Basically I will have a website that allows people to win cash prizes by playing in daily fantasy sports contests. The site will offer contests for all major sports including Baseball, Football, Basketball, Hockey, and Soccer.

The way it will work is you choose the sport you want to play (ex: baseball) and pick any 10 players that you think will score the most points for the day. Your team (10 players selected) will be put in a pool (contest) against 20 other people (and their selection of players). The person (team) with the most total points wins the cash prize.

In a nutshell, you choose a contest (sport), pick any 10 players for $5 (entry fee) for a chance to win $25 (cash prize). If your players score more points than the other's peoples players, then you win the cash prize.

I plan to use Paypal to send and receive money.

It's very similar to being a bookie (running a gambling business) except instead of picking teams your picking players and it's considered Fantasy Sports. It should be legal according to - 2006 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act - because it makes an exception for fantasy sports.
